Housing Quick Facts

  • The median home price in Shiloh is 48% lower than the national average.
  • The median rent asked in Shiloh is 21% lower than the national average.
  • The average number of people per household in Shiloh is 28% lower than the national average.
  • The number of owner occupied households in Shiloh is 37% lower than the national average.
  • The number of renter occupied households in Shiloh is 65% higher than the national average.
